Nov. 6, 2007 - PRLog -- Christmas and Religious Music featured at Music Memorabilia Show
                                                                   
                                                                                                        Christmas is joy and gladness, green trees and children's bright-eyed faces reflected in frosted windowpanes. Christmas is families and feasts and presents and love. Much of the pleasure of Christmas lies in giving - a gift of music or music memorabilia.

         On December 1st the Music Memorabilia Show will feature all kinds of Christmas records, including Bing Crosby's White Christmas, Gene Autry singing Rudolph The Red-Nosed Reindeer, James Brown's LP Santa's Got A Brand New Bag, Mario Lanza singing Christmas carols, Christmas with the Platters LP, Phil Spector's Christmas Album, and Mr. Santa's Boogie LP with Charlie Parker's White Christmas, Big Maybelle's Silent Night and so much more. The Little Drummer Boy is available and Jimmy Boyd singing I Saw Mommy Kissing Santa Claus provides more memories. Also included are original Music Box Melodies of Christmas, Christmas with the Chipmunks etc. Spoken word LPs include Lionel Barrymore as Scrooge in Dickens' A Christmas Carol. There is Paul Robeson, and Ella Fitzgerald singing on A Swinging Christmas. Hundreds of gospel music, spirituals and religious hymns and choir music on record and in sheet music are included.
         Over 10,000 items of all kinds of music will be available - records (LPs, 45rpm, 78rpm), sheet music, photos, posters, books, magazines, etc. Also, there will be jazz, rock and roll, blues, rhythm and blues, soul, opera, classical, pop, folk, country, TV-radio, soundtracks, shows, ethnic music, gospel and religious, comedy, big bands, spoken word, etc.
